In 2011 during the lobby renovation, the tall, arched windows and large, upper rectangular windows were restored with St. Cloud Window historic 2500 Series and 5000 Series windows. The scope of our involvement included 857 total windows.

A combination of precast elements and glass design creates a unique building exterior at the Avera Grassland Campus medical office building in Mitchell, South Dakota. Shear walls and architectural panels by Gage Brothers.

Ovative Group required a new workplace to be designed and built in less than 6 months, providing growth from 26 employees to a maximum of 75 employees. Snow Kreilich Architects completed this project.
